Maybe someone else is interested in fixing it... > Incorrect Map Property get > -------------------------- > > Key: JEXL-148 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/JEXL-148 > Project: Commons JEXL > Issue Type: Bug > Affects Versions: 2.1.1 > Reporter: Dmitri Blinov > > If I try to execute jelly statement that assigns values to map and gets > values from that map after. In one particular case map value is not > accessible, I assume there is an error. > "var x = new ("java.util.HashMap"); x.one = 1; x.two = 2; x.one" results to 1 > "x = new ("java.util.HashMap"); x.one = 1; x.two = 2; x.one" results to 1 > "x = new ("java.util.HashMap"); x.one = 1; x.two = 2; x['one']" results to 1 > "var x = new ("java.util.HashMap"); x.one = 1; x.two = 2; x['one']" result to > null > The script is evaluated in the following usual manner: > ... > Script s = jexl.createScript(expr); > try { > Object result = s.execute(jc); > .. > I'm ready to provide more details if nessesary -- This message was sent by Atlassian JIRA (v6.3.4#6332)
